RESEARCH TRIANGLE PARK, N.C. – AATCC has scheduled a webinar titled, “Understanding High-Visibility Safety Apparel – the ANSI/ISEA 107-2015 HVSA Performance Specification Webinar.”

 

The event will take place on Thursday, June 29 at 11 .m. (EDT). Adam R. Varley and Patrick A. Ayers will lead the webinar.

 

ANSI/ISEA 107 compliant high-visibility safety apparel is required by the Federal Highway Administration to be worn by all workers on any public access roadway and is widely used by construction workers, first responders and others.

 

Understand the technology and design considerations that are incorporated into the ANSI/ISEA 107-2015 product performance specification from fluorescent background material and retro-reflective tapes, to final garment design and labeling.

 

Varley is technical director and COO of Vartest Laboratories. He has been a member of AATCC since 1978, and has been active in several research committees, especially RA24, Fiber Analysis Test Methods, where he has served as chair and is currently acting chair.  He has also served on the International Test Methods Committee and the Executive Committee on Research (ECR). He has published numerous papers in industry publications, including AATCC Review. 

 

Outside of AATCC, he has served on ASTM D13 for Textiles, and is a technical expert to ISO TC38-Textiles. He holds U.S. Patent 7,833,568 relating to the technology of natural protein fiber analysis, and has lectured at Pratt Institute, FIT, and Donghua University. 

 

Varley started his career as a warp knit technologist at Collins and Aikman. In 1985, he became the operations manager and co-founder of Textile Testing Services, the predecessor to Vartest Laboratories. He attended FIT for Textile Technology, has a B.A. in computer science and business management from New York University, and has a master of textiles in textile chemistry and apparel management from N.C. State University.

 

Ayers is vice president, Operations & Sales at Vartest Laboratories. He has been an active member of AATCC since 1992, participates in ISEA for ANSI 107, ASTM D13 – Textiles and ASTM F23 – Personal Protective Clothing & Equipment.

 

Ayers started his career as a development engineer in the fiber industry extruding recycled polyester and nylon with Wellman and spandex with Globe Manufacturing. Thereafter, he supported major brands and retailers with their global color programs as a strategic account manager with Datacolor International. More recently, he directed global quality assurance for Maidenform Brands (now part of Hanes Brands) and Ariela & Associates International.

 

He has a B.S. in textile chemistry, polymer chemistry from N.C. State University and an MBA from Gardner-Webb University.
